Output ae67e3f4826aaf74379a0d6bf23ca5fe47713a97d28332964c45fe1bb3300a96:1

value
32414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23725f6991aa173a1eb932a6612ff0e8b8abdef8 OP_EQUAL
address
34vSb1goueipRTsz2CWPSNBHdNWt17YTnx
transaction
ae67e3f4826aaf74379a0d6bf23ca5fe47713a97d28332964c45fe1bb3300a96
confirmations
160973
spent
true